Overview

This video tutorial shows how to build a fully interactive, animated VR-themed landing page without manual coding or design. It uses a pipeline of free/AI tools to generate assets/layouts, then integrates them into Antigravity IDE.


Overall Approach (No-Code AI Workflow)

  1. Use Pinterest as a visual reference source for each section’s layout and style.
  2. Use ChatGPT to generate images (e.g., hero/VR imagery).
  3. Use Google Flow to turn generated images into cinematic animations (video).
  4. Use Ezgif to convert animations into JPG frame sequences (image sequences) for scroll effects.
  5. Use Antigravity IDE to:
    • Create smooth scroll animations from frame sequences
    • Apply AI-generated layout SRC files onto sections
    • Combine layouts with video backgrounds
    • Provide localhost preview links
  6. Use Google AI Studio to generate layout/code structure from reference screenshots.
  7. Use Cloudinary to upload videos and obtain public URLs for responsive background video integration.

Section-by-Section Implementation Details

1) Hero Section + First Animation (VR “Box” Vibe)

Step 1: Generate the hero background visual

  • Collect inspiration from Pinterest VR images.
  • Feed the chosen image into ChatGPT image generation with a prompt to:
    • regenerate the image
    • remove text
    • extend it to fill the background
    • use a 16:9 aspect ratio

Step 2: Create a cinematic animation

  • Upload the image to Google Flow.
  • Prompt to generate a smooth, cinematic VR animation.
  • Download the resulting video.

Step 3: Convert the video into a frame sequence

  • Use Ezgif (video → JPG):
    • select a specific duration slice (e.g., 4 seconds) to avoid repetitive motion
    • set 30 FPS
    • generate JPG frames

Step 4: Create the scroll animation in Antigravity

  • Drag the JPG frames into Antigravity IDE.
  • Prompt: generate fluid, cinematic smooth scroll animation.
  • Use Antigravity’s local host preview link to verify it works.

2) Add Hero Content + Supporting UI (Chips/Cards)

Step 1: Generate the hero layout

  • Use Google AI Studio with a Pinterest reference banner screenshot.
  • Prompts include:
    • regenerate the hero layout
    • remove background visuals (keep plain black)
    • enforce typography style (mentions “Damien Sans”)
    • refine design (reduce navigation elements, cleaner right-side card, smaller headline width)
  • Run an iteration loop (re-prompt with improvements to spacing/alignment/clarity).

Step 2: Create the supporting chips section

  • Use a Pinterest chips layout reference:
    • screenshot → prompt → generate similar chips.

Step 3: Create the cards grid (8 cards)

  • Use a Pinterest cards reference:
    • prompt for clean/minimal cards
    • remove center image and background text
    • expand to 8 total cards: 4 left + 4 right

Step 4: Integrate into Antigravity

  • Download the AI Studio zip and extract the SRC folder.
  • Drag SRC into Antigravity.
  • Prompt to place the hero layout on top of the existing scroll animation while keeping motion smooth.
  • Note: AI may require multiple prompt iterations for best results.

3) Third Section: Second Immersive Scroll Animation + Content Layout

Step 1: Prepare another scroll animation

  • Start from the earlier VR video frame sequence.
  • Remove uninteresting/repetitive frames.

Step 2: Generate the third-section scroll

  • Drag the filtered frame folder into Antigravity.
  • Prompt: smooth, fluid, responsive scroll animation.
  • Ensure it appears after a plain black section.

Step 3: Create and place the section content layout

  • Use a Pinterest reference screenshot + Google AI Studio:
    • remove background visuals
    • minimal, futuristic layout
    • refine typography/spacing/cards
  • Download zip → extract SRC → Antigravity prompt:
    • implement into the third section
    • preserve animations seamlessly

4) Fourth Section: Video Background + Immersive Visual Section

Step 1: Generate a futuristic AR/VR person image

  • Use ChatGPT to create an image of a person wearing an AR/VR headset, facing forward.
  • Regenerate to 16:9 for consistency.

Step 2: Turn the image into video

  • Use Google Flow to generate video from the image.
  • Download the video.

Step 3: Host the video publicly

  • Upload to Cloudinary.
  • Copy the public video URL.

Step 4: Use the video URL in Antigravity

  • Prompt Antigravity to create a responsive video background blending into the section.

Step 5: Generate and integrate the section layout

  • Use Google AI Studio from Pinterest reference → download SRC.
  • Antigravity prompt implements layout for section four using the provided video background.

5) Footer Section (Animated Footer via Video Background)

  • Use Pinterest footer reference → screenshot.
  • Generate footer layout in Google AI Studio.
  • Use Google Flow to create a video from the reference image.
  • Upload to Cloudinary → get the video URL.
  • Antigravity combines:
    • footer layout + video URL
  • Result: footer animation is ready and matches the futuristic style.

Practical Notes Emphasized by the Creator

  • Fast iteration advantage: AI tools allow quick regeneration and design refinement.
  • Iteration is required: AI may not produce perfect results on the first try; the workflow encourages:
    • adjusting spacing, typography, alignment
    • improving animation timing/smoothness
    • asking Antigravity to find or fix issues
  • Selective frame use matters: trimming frame sequences reduces repetitive or undesirable motion during scroll interactions.

Tip: Slice your source footage and only keep frames that contribute to the intended scroll motion.
